1. What should I consider when looking at a property to develop in Ocean Shores?
Consider the location. Some lots have wetlands on them, which may require wetland mitigation and special permitting.
Is the property mostly level? Adding a lot of fill can be costly and may affect permitting for clearing.
Does the property have any utilities? The city permit office or Backhoe Northwest can verify if there are utilities installed on the lot and give you the cost of the permit prices.
2. I have a lot I want to be developed. Now what?
Call Backhoe Northwest and be ready to answer the following
questions.
1. How much of the lot do you want cleared? Should we leave any vegetation and/or trees?
2. Will you be getting the permits (clearing, ROW, utilities) or would you like BNW to get those for you?
3.What material should we use to cover exposed sand?
(mulch, gravel)
4. Do you want to have utilities installed?
If an RV lot, where do you want the utilities?
5. Will you be building a house? Where will the foundation be and how big?
